MrsP semaphores are a generalization of the priority ceiling semaphores
for SMP configurations. Priority ceiling semaphores are required to use
the priority task wait queue discipline. Require this discipline also
for MrsP semaphores.

In order to better support applications which use the new
rtems_task_construct() directive add the
CONFIGURE_INIT_TASK_CONSTURCT_STORAGE_SIZE configuration option. If
this option is specified, then the Classic API initialization task is
constructed with rtems_task_construct().

In contrast to message queues created by rtems_message_queue_create(), the
message queues constructed by this directive use a user-provided message buffer
storage area.
Add RTEMS_MESSAGE_QUEUE_BUFFER() to define a message buffer type for message
buffer storage areas.

In contrast to rtems_task_create() this function constructs a task with
a user-provided task storage area. The new directive uses a
configuration structure instead of individual parameters.
Add RTEMS_TASK_STORAGE_SIZE() to calculate the recommended size of a
task storage area based on the task attributes and the size dedicated to
the task stack and thread-local storage. This macro may allow future
extensions without breaking the API.
Add application configuration option
CONFIGURE_MINIMUM_TASKS_WITH_USER_PROVIDED_STORAGE to adjust RTEMS
Workspace size estimate.

Some objects can be created with a local or global scope in a
multiprocessing network. In non-multiprocessing configurations setting
the scope to local or global had no effect since such a system can be
viewed as a multiprocessing network with just one node. One and all
nodes is the same in such a network. However, if multiprocessing was
configured, creation of a global object in a single node network
resulted in an RTEMS_MP_NOT_CONFIGURED error. Remove this error
condition for symmetry to the non-multiprocessing setup. This is in line
with the task affinity behaviour in SMP systems.
